MySQL 5.7.16 表空間加密
MySQL 5.7.16 是著名的開源數據庫 MySQL 的一個重大更新版本。其中一個值得注意的新功能是表空間加密。以下將對該功能進行介紹。
什么是表空間加密?
表空間加密是指使用加密算法加密數據庫中的表,以保護敏感數據不被未經授權的人員訪問。該功能是 MySQL 提供的一種數據保護和安全機制,可以用來對抗黑客攻擊、數據泄露等風險。
如何使用表空間加密?
使用 MySQL 5.7.16 中的表空間加密功能非常簡單。只需在創建數據庫表時,在 CREATE TABLE 語句末尾添加以下內容:
ENCRYPTION = 'Y',如下所示:
CREATE TABLE test (
id INT AUTO_INCREMENT,
name VARCHAR(20),
PRIMARY KEY (id)
) ENCRYPTION = 'Y';
在這個例子中,我們創建了一個名為 test 的表,并啟用了加密功能。加密后的表數據在磁盤上被加密存儲,只能被經過授權的用戶解密訪問。
表空間加密的優點
使用表空間加密功能可以帶來一個極大的好處——更好的數據安全保護。具體有以下幾點:
1. 數據的機密性更高:使用加密技術可以保證敏感數據的機密性。只有授權用戶才能夠得到訪問權。
2. 數據的完整性更好:加密功能可以防止數據被篡改。這意味著即使黑客攻擊了系統,他們也無法修改存儲在數據庫中的敏感信息。
3. 數據的可靠性更高:加密功能可以幫助防止自然災害或者硬件故障造成的數據丟失。
結論
總之,表空間加密是 MySQL 5.7.16 中非常有用的一個功能,可以提供卓越的數據安全保護。使用該功能能夠避免數據泄露、黑客入侵及其他安全風險,讓我們的數據庫更加安全可靠。
網站導航
- zblogPHP模板zbpkf
- zblog免費模板zblogfree
- zblog模板學習zblogxuexi
- zblogPHP仿站zbpfang